package trojanc
import (
"encoding/binary"
"fmt"
"io"
"net"
"github.com/daeuniverse/softwind/pool"
"github.com/daeuniverse/softwind/protocol"
)
func ParseMetadataType(t byte) protocol.MetadataType {
switch t {
case 1:
return protocol.MetadataTypeIPv4
case 2:
return protocol.MetadataTypeMsg
case 3:
return protocol.MetadataTypeDomain
case 4:
return protocol.MetadataTypeIPv6
default:
return protocol.MetadataTypeInvalid
}
}
func MetadataTypeToByte(typ protocol.MetadataType) byte {
switch typ {
case protocol.MetadataTypeIPv4:
return 1
case protocol.MetadataTypeMsg:
return 2
case protocol.MetadataTypeDomain:
return 3
case protocol.MetadataTypeIPv6:
return 4
default:
return 0
}
}
func ParseNetwork(n byte) string {
switch n {
case 1:
return "tcp"
case 3:
return "udp"
default:
return "invalid"
}
}
func NetworkToByte(network string) byte {
switch network {
case "tcp":
return 1
case "udp":
return 3
default:
return 0
}
}
type Metadata struct {
protocol.Metadata
Network string
}
var (
ErrInvalidMetadata = fmt.Errorf("invalid metadata")
)
func (m *Metadata) Len() int {
switch m.Type {
case protocol.MetadataTypeIPv4:
return 3 + 4
case protocol.MetadataTypeIPv6:
return 3 + 16
case protocol.MetadataTypeDomain:
return 4 + len([]byte(m.Hostname))
case protocol.MetadataTypeMsg:
return 2
default:
return 0
}
}
func (m *Metadata) PackTo(dst []byte) (n int) {
dst[0] = MetadataTypeToByte(m.Type)
switch m.Type {
case protocol.MetadataTypeIPv4:
copy(dst[1:], net.ParseIP(m.Hostname).To4()[:4])
binary.BigEndian.PutUint16(dst[5:], m.Port)
return 7
case protocol.MetadataTypeIPv6:
copy(dst[1:], net.ParseIP(m.Hostname)[:16])
binary.BigEndian.PutUint16(dst[17:], m.Port)
return 19
case protocol.MetadataTypeDomain:
dst[1] = byte(len([]byte(m.Hostname)))
copy(dst[2:], m.Hostname)
binary.BigEndian.PutUint16(dst[2+dst[1]:], m.Port)
return 4 + int(dst[1])
case protocol.MetadataTypeMsg:
dst[1] = byte(m.Cmd)
return 2
default:
return 0
}
}
func (m *Metadata) Unpack(r io.Reader) (n int, err error) {
buf := pool.Get(256)
defer buf.Put()
if _, err = io.ReadFull(r, buf[:2]); err != nil {
return 0, err
}
m.Type = ParseMetadataType(buf[0])
switch m.Type {
case protocol.MetadataTypeIPv4:
if _, err = io.ReadFull(r, buf[2:7]); err != nil {
return 0, err
}
m.Hostname = net.IP(buf[1:5]).String()
m.Port = binary.BigEndian.Uint16(buf[5:])
return 7, nil
case protocol.MetadataTypeIPv6:
if _, err = io.ReadFull(r, buf[2:19]); err != nil {
return 0, err
}
m.Hostname = net.IP(buf[1:17]).String()
m.Port = binary.BigEndian.Uint16(buf[17:])
return 19, nil
case protocol.MetadataTypeDomain:
if _, err = io.ReadFull(r, buf[2:4+int(buf[1])]); err != nil {
return 0, err
}
m.Hostname = string(buf[2 : 2+buf[1]])
m.Port = binary.BigEndian.Uint16(buf[2+buf[1]:])
return 4 + int(buf[1]), nil
case protocol.MetadataTypeMsg:
m.Cmd = protocol.MetadataCmd(buf[1])
return 2, nil
default:
return 0, fmt.Errorf("unexpected metadata type: %v", m.Type)
}
}
